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court addressed whether the Madras High Court had jurisdiction under Section 11(6) of the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996, given that the arbitration agreement specified Bhubaneswar as the venue. The court held that the jurisdiction of the Madras High Court was not applicable as the venue was clearly defined in the agreement, thus reinforcing the importance of adhering to the agreed terms of arbitration. The appeal was allowed, affirming the need for arbitration to occur at the designated venue.
